What IS GIS mapping?

GIS mapping, also known as Geographic Information System mapping, is a computer-based system that collects, analyzes, and displays geographic data. The system integrates hardware, software, data, and people to create interactive maps that visually showcase geographical features and phenomena. GIS mapping allows users to capture, store, manipulate, analyze, and present data in a spatially referenced format.

With GIS mapping, users can collect various types of data, including point, line, and polygon data, and display it in a visually intuitive format with map layers. The layers provide a view of various elements such as roads, buildings, land masses, points of interest, and natural features. Users can also add new data to the maps such as aerial imagery, demographic data, and geologically important features.

GIS mapping has a wide range of applications across various industries such as urban planning, environmental management, logistics, insurance, and even law enforcement. For example, urban planners might use GIS mapping to analyze demographic data to generate a plan for a new school or hospital. Environmentalists can use it to track pollution levels or wildlife migration patterns.

Retail businesses can use it to target specific audiences for their product promotions.

Overall, GIS mapping plays a critical role in decision-making processes in various fields where spatial data has a significant impact. The system helps users to gain insights into the spatial distribution of data, make informed decisions based on location-based data, and identify the patterns and relationships between various elements in the data.

Its applications are vast, and it is a vital tool in both understanding our world and in driving innovation and progress in an ever-increasingly data-driven world.

What is the difference between GIS and mapping?

Geographical Information System (GIS) and mapping are two terms that are often used interchangeably but in reality, they have distinctive meanings and functions. To begin with, mapping is the process of displaying data and information on a two-dimensional surface, usually a paper map, whereas GIS is a computer-based tool that deals with the collection, manipulation, analysis, interpretation, and presentation of spatial data.

Mapping refers to the creation of visual representations of geographic information through the use of symbols, lines, colors, and other elements. It can be done manually or through digital means, and the resulting maps can be used for various purposes such as navigation, planning, and reference. Mapping is a fundamental aspect of GIS, as it provides the necessary means to visualize and comprehend spatial data.

On the other hand, GIS is a more complex system that utilizes cartographic components as well as a wide range of technological tools to process, store, and manage geospatial data. GIS is designed to integrate multiple data sources, such as satellite imagery, aerial photography, and GPS data, and analyze them to create meaningful insights that can be used for decision-making.

GIS can help users to identify patterns, relationships, and trends in spatial data that would otherwise not be apparent.

GIS can be used for many purposes, including land-use planning, natural resource management, emergency response, and transportation planning. It is also an essential tool for many industries and sectors such as environmental management, public health, and insurance.

Mapping is a simpler process that involves creating visual representations of geographic information, whereas GIS is a more sophisticated system that encompasses the entire process of data collection, management, analysis, and output. While mapping can be done manually or through digital means, GIS requires specialized software, expertise, and data management tools to effectively function.

Both mapping and GIS are essential tools for making informed decisions based on spatial data.

Where is GIS mostly used?

Geographic Information Systems (GIS) are increasingly becoming more widespread in their applications and are used in many different fields. GIS technology uses computerized mapping and analysis to provide decision-makers with valuable spatial information. GIS has various applications, both in private and public sectors.

One of the most common applications of GIS is in urban planning, where it is used to assist city planners in making informed decisions about land use and development. GIS can help in analyzing data such as demographic information, environmental factors, zoning and transportation data. This information can be used to make informed decisions about where schools, hospitals, residential areas and commercial districts should be located.

GIS technology is also widely used in natural resource management. Organizations such as environmental protection agencies and forestry departments use GIS to track the location of various natural resources such as minerals, water, and forests. GIS can provide information regarding erosion, deforestation, and other natural phenomena that conservationists can use to plan and implement successful conservation measures.

In agriculture, GIS is used to improve crop yield and production by analyzing data on soil type, drainage, and elevation maps. This information tells agriculturalists about the best locations for planting crops and can help them make informed decisions about what types of crops they should grow.

In addition, GIS technology is used to manage public utility services such as electricity, water, and gas. GIS can be used to map and analyze networks of pipes, pumps and power lines, providing utility companies with the ability to monitor their infrastructure and detect any issues as they arise.

Lastly, GIS is used by security and military organizations to map regions, monitor movements, and track the positioning of their assets. Probably one of the most important areas where GIS is used is in emergency response. GIS data can be used to create emergency response plans and is a critical tool in disaster management efforts.

Gis technology has numerous applications across many fields. It plays a vital role in decision making, helps to optimize the use of resources, and creates a valuable tool to assist in emergency response planning.

How is GIS mapping done?

GIS mapping, which stands for Geographic Information Systems mapping, is the process of creating maps by collecting, analyzing, and presenting geographical data. A GIS map can be used to visualize, analyze, and interpret geographic data related to a particular area, city, or country. It provides valuable visualizations that help in decision-making and problem-solving related to land-use planning, urban development, disaster management, natural resource management, and infrastructure development.

The process of GIS mapping typically involves five steps: data preparation, data analysis, data modeling, visualization, and interpretation. Let us discuss each step in detail:

1. Data preparation: The first step in GIS mapping is data preparation. This involves collecting relevant data, such as satellite imagery, topographical or elevation data, demographic data, and other relevant information. Once the data is collected, it needs to be organized, cleaned, and formatted so that it can be used for analysis.

2. Data analysis: The second step in GIS mapping is data analysis. This involves using specialized software to manipulate the data and extract useful information. Analysts use techniques such as spatial analysis, location-based analysis, and attribute analysis to reveal patterns and relationships among the data.

3. Data modeling: The third step in GIS mapping is data modeling. It involves creating models based on the data analysis. Models can be used to simulate different scenarios, such as predicting future land-use changes, analyzing the effects of climate change on a region, or identifying potential areas for new infrastructure development.

4. Visualization: The fourth step in GIS mapping is visualization. This involves creating visualizations, such as maps, charts, and graphs, that make the data easier to understand. The visualizations can be tailored to different audiences, such as policymakers, scientists, or the general public.

5. Interpretation: The final step in GIS mapping is interpretation. Once the data has been analyzed, modeled, and visualized, it needs to be interpreted. This involves drawing conclusions and making recommendations based on the analysis findings. Interpretation is an important step because it helps decision-makers use the GIS map to make informed decisions.

Gis mapping is a crucial tool that helps us understand and analyze the world around us. It involves collecting, analyzing, modeling, and visualizing geographical data to create maps that are useful in decision-making and problem-solving. With the increasing availability of diverse data sources and improved mapping technologies, GIS mapping is becoming even more powerful and essential in our modern society.

What counties are in the Fox Valley?

The Fox Valley is a region located in northeastern Wisconsin, and it is composed of several counties. The main counties that are typically considered part of the Fox Valley include Outagamie, Winnebago, and Calumet counties. These counties span a diverse range of communities, from larger cities like Appleton and Oshkosh to smaller, rural towns throughout the area.

In addition to these three core counties, some definitions of the Fox Valley region also include nearby counties like Brown, Fond du Lac, and Waupaca. These counties share many similarities with the core Fox Valley counties, from their agricultural roots to their growing industries and vibrant communities.

What cities does Los Angeles County cover?

Los Angeles County is perhaps one of the most widely recognized and populous counties in California, covering a vast expanse of land that spans from the San Gabriel Mountains in the north to the Pacific Ocean in the west. The county covers a staggering 4,751 square miles of land, making it larger than the area covered by the states of Rhode Island and Delaware combined!

As a result, it is not surprising that Los Angeles County is home to a large number of cities, each with its unique identity and culture.

At present, the Los Angeles County is made up of a total of 88 incorporated cities and 140 unincorporated areas. Some of the largest and most famous cities within the county include the likes of Long Beach, the City of Angels itself, Los Angeles, Santa Monica, Glendale, Burbank, and Pasadena. Each of these cities has its own unique history, attractions, and identity, making it a vibrant and diverse county full of life and energy.

Los Angeles, of course, is the most famous of all the cities, and this sprawling metropolis is home to numerous notable landmarks, including the Hollywood sign, the Walk of Fame, the Los Angeles County Museum of Art, and the Griffith Observatory. Other major cities within the county include Beverly Hills, Inglewood, Santa Clarita, Santa Monica, Culver City, and West Hollywood, all of which have played a pivotal role in shaping the culture and history of Southern California.
